Painted and mounted
Then I built a wiring harness for each side.
Took a piece of 1" round electrical conduit from Lowes and sprayed it with truck bed liner to match the inside of the tub. Cut a slit down the middle and pushed the wires through so they would be protected and hidden.

I actually used 2 different independent shippers. I used a website called uship.com.
You put up online what you have needing shipped, and much like eBay companies and independent shippers bid on your load. If you accept the bid, it's a binding contract.
